EMBEDDING AI INTO INDUSTRIAL SOLUTIONS

For Africa’ s industrial sector, AI is a set of tools and techniques that can be used to drive lots of optimisations across different disciplines and different markets. Generative AI is being used with design tools to let designers of industrial plants in Africa, design things in a safe and sustainable way. By looking at patterns of previous designs, AI can make clever assumptions about how to optimise future designs, explains Rob McGreevy at AVEVA.

From a macro perspective, energy markets have two challenges. The demand for energy is increasing dramatically. Just in data centres alone, it is like three times. On one hand, we have this incredible increase in demand for energy, while a significant part of the population has no access to power.

At the same time is the need to have more sustainable energy, which is decarbonisation and alternative energy sources. So how do we meet the energy demand and at the same time, decarbonise and diversify the energy sources that we have.
The first thing enterprises want to do is capture data around water, electricity, gas flow rates, and from there, you can begin optimisations.
